(define-public perl-test-manifest
  (package
    (name "perl-test-manifest")
    (version "2.02")
    (source (origin
              (method url-fetch)
              (uri (string-append "mirror://cpan/authors/id/B/BD/BDFOY/"
                                  "Test-Manifest-" version ".tar.gz"))
              (sha256
               (base32
                "15ik52l9macrrfizf4y6wj71d4lx7w590h2dfajnkmbxmz786iq6"))))
    (build-system perl-build-system)
    (native-inputs
     `(("perl-test-pod" ,perl-test-pod)
       ("perl-test-pod-coverage" ,perl-test-pod-coverage)))
    (home-page "http://search.cpan.org/dist/Test-Manifest")
    (synopsis "Interact with a t/test_manifest file")
    (description "@code{Test::Manifest} overrides the default test file order.  Instead of
running all of the t/*.t files in ASCII-betical order, it looks in the t/test_manifest
file to find out which tests you want to run and the order in which you want to run them.
It constructs the right value for the build system to do the right thing.")
    (license (package-license perl))))
